From owner-freebsd-bugs@FreeBSD.ORG Sat May 9 18:00:06 2009 Return-Path: Delivered-To: freebsd-bugs@hub.freebsd.org Received: from mx1.freebsd.org (mx1.freebsd.org [IPv6:2001:4f8:fff6::34]) by hub.freebsd.org (Postfix) with ESMTP id 699F91065670 for ; Sat, 9 May 2009 18:00:06 +0000 (UTC) (envelope-from gnats@FreeBSD.org) Received: from freefall.freebsd.org (freefall.freebsd.org [IPv6:2001:4f8:fff6::28]) by mx1.freebsd.org (Postfix) with ESMTP id 4406E8FC1C for ; Sat, 9 May 2009 18:00:06 +0000 (UTC) (envelope-from gnats@FreeBSD.org) Received: from freefall.freebsd.org (gnats@localhost [127.0.0.1]) by freefall.freebsd.org (8.14.3/8.14.3) with ESMTP id n49I06GU052089 for ; Sat, 9 May 2009 18:00:06 GMT (envelope-from gnats@freefall.freebsd.org) Received: (from gnats@localhost) by freefall.freebsd.org (8.14.3/8.14.3/Submit) id n49I06JL052088; Sat, 9 May 2009 18:00:06 GMT (envelope-from gnats) Resent-Date: Sat, 9 May 2009 18:00:06 GMT Resent-Message-Id: <200905091800.n49I06JL052088@freefall.freebsd.org> Resent-From: FreeBSD-gnats-submit@FreeBSD.org (GNATS Filer) Resent-To: freebsd-bugs@FreeBSD.org Resent-Reply-To: FreeBSD-gnats-submit@FreeBSD.org, Matthew Lam Received: from mx1.freebsd.org (mx1.freebsd.org [IPv6:2001:4f8:fff6::34]) by hub.freebsd.org (Postfix) with ESMTP id 0ED72106566C for ; Sat, 9 May 2009 17:56:10 +0000 (UTC) (envelope-from nobody@FreeBSD.org) Received: from www.freebsd.org (www.freebsd.org [IPv6:2001:4f8:fff6::21]) by mx1.freebsd.org (Postfix) with ESMTP id EFEC08FC16 for ; Sat, 9 May 2009 17:56:09 +0000 (UTC) (envelope-from nobody@FreeBSD.org) Received: from www.freebsd.org (localhost [127.0.0.1]) by www.freebsd.org (8.14.3/8.14.3) with ESMTP id n49Hu9dv047050 for ; Sat, 9 May 2009 17:56:09 GMT (envelope-from nobody@www.freebsd.org) Received: (from nobody@localhost) by www.freebsd.org (8.14.3/8.14.3/Submit) id n49Hu9Pb047049; Sat, 9 May 2009 17:56:09 GMT (envelope-from nobody) Message-Id: <200905091756.n49Hu9Pb047049@www.freebsd.org> Date: Sat, 9 May 2009 17:56:09 GMT From: Matthew Lam To: freebsd-gnats-submit@FreeBSD.org X-Send-Pr-Version: www-3.1 Cc: Subject: misc/134394: Missing dependency on docbook_to_man (1.0_1) in gnome-power-manager 2.24.4_4 X-BeenThere: freebsd-bugs@freebsd.org X-Mailman-Version: 2.1.5 Precedence: list List-Id: Bug reports List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, X-List-Received-Date: Sat, 09 May 2009 18:00:07 -0000 >Number: 134394 >Category: misc >Synopsis: Missing dependency on docbook_to_man (1.0_1) in gnome-power-manager 2.24.4_4 >Confidential: no >Severity: serious >Priority: medium >Responsible: freebsd-bugs >State: open >Quarter: >Keywords: >Date-Required: >Class: update >Submitter-Id: current-users >Arrival-Date: Sat May 09 18:00:05 UTC 2009 >Closed-Date: >Last-Modified: >Originator: Matthew Lam >Release: 7.1 >Organization: >Environment: FreeBSD ciel.gismo.ca 7.1-RELEASE FreeBSD 7.1-RELEASE #0: Sun Apr 5 04:18:59 PDT 2009 root@alouette.local:/usr/obj/disk1/src/sys/GHETTI i386 >Description: gnome-power-manager 2.24.4_4 fails to install with an unknown build error using portinstall. When doing a make from /usr/ports/sysutils/gnome-power-manager, it fails running docbook2man. docbook2man can be found in /usr/local/bin/docbook2man (so the bin already exists). After perusing the FreeBSD Ports on docbook ports, on a whim I installed docbook-to-man (since it was missing). Installed docbook ports prior to installaing docbook-to-man: --- ciel# portversion -Fv "*docbook*" docbook-1.4 = up-to-date with port docbook-3.1_4 = up-to-date with port docbook-4.1_3 = up-to-date with port docbook-4.2 = up-to-date with port docbook-4.3 = up-to-date with port docbook-4.4_2 = up-to-date with port docbook-4.5_2 = up-to-date with port docbook-5.0_1 = up-to-date with port docbook-sk-4.1.2_4 = up-to-date with port docbook-utils-0.6.14_7 = up-to-date with port docbook-xml-4.2_1 = up-to-date with port docbook-xml-4.3 = up-to-date with port docbook-xml-4.4_1 = up-to-date with port docbook-xml-4.5 = up-to-date with port docbook-xsl-1.74.0_1 = up-to-date with port dsssl-docbook-modular-1.79_1,1 = up-to-date with port sdocbook-xml-1.1,1 = up-to-date with port --- Snapshot of gnome-power-manager build error from make: --- Making all in docs gmake[2]: Entering directory `/disk1/ports/sysutils/gnome-power-manager/work/gnome-power-manager-2.24.4/docs' gmake[2]: Nothing to be done for `all'. gmake[2]: Leaving directory `/disk1/ports/sysutils/gnome-power-manager/work/gnome-power-manager-2.24.4/docs' Making all in man gmake[2]: Entering directory `/disk1/ports/sysutils/gnome-power-manager/work/gnome-power-manager-2.24.4/man' docbook2man gnome-power-preferences.sgml > gnome-power-preferences.1 gmake[2]: *** [gnome-power-preferences.1] Error 8 gmake[2]: Leaving directory `/disk1/ports/sysutils/gnome-power-manager/work/gnome-power-manager-2.24.4/man' gmake[1]: *** [all-recursive] Error 1 gmake[1]: Leaving directory `/disk1/ports/sysutils/gnome-power-manager/work/gnome-power-manager-2.24.4' gmake: *** [all] Error 2 *** Error code 1 Stop in /disk1/ports/sysutils/gnome-power-manager. --- Output of manual rerun of docbook2man command: --- ciel# docbook2man work/gnome-power-manager-2.24.4/man/gnome-power-preferences.sgml Using catalogs: /usr/local/share/sgml/catalog Using stylesheet: /usr/local/share/sgml/docbook/utils-0.6.14/docbook-utils.dsl#print Working on: /disk1/ports/sysutils/gnome-power-manager/work/gnome-power-manager-2.24.4/man/gnome-power-preferences.sgml Can't locate SGMLS/Output.pm in @INC (@INC contains: /usr/local/lib/perl5/5.8.9/BSDPAN /usr/local/lib/perl5/site_perl/5.8.9/mach /usr/local/lib/perl5/site_perl/5.8.9 /usr/local/lib/perl5/5.8.9/mach /usr/local/lib/perl5/5.8.9 .) at /usr/local/bin/sgmlspl line 56. BEGIN failed--compilation aborted at /usr/local/bin/sgmlspl line 56. --- >How-To-Repeat: 1) Ensure that gnome-power-manager is not installed. 2) Ensure that docbook-to-man is not installed. 3) in /usr/ports/sysutils/gnome-power-manager, do make. 4) You should see the problem outlined above. >Fix: So it looks (to me) like there's a dependency on docbook-to-man (or something that docbook-to-man installs). Running an install of docbook2man results in: --- ---> Installation of textproc/docbook-to-man ended at: Sat, 09 May 2009 04:19:58 -0700 (consumed 00:00:14) ---> Fresh installation of textproc/docbook-to-man ended at: Sat, 09 May 2009 04:19:58 -0700 (consumed 00:00:37) [Updating the pkgdb in /var/db/pkg ... - 885 packages found (-0 +1) . done] ---> ** Install tasks 4: 4 done, 0 ignored, 0 skipped and 0 failed ---> Listing the results (+:done / -:ignored / *:skipped / !:failed) + x11/xorg-cf-files + devel/gccmakedep + devel/imake + textproc/docbook-to-man ---> Packages processed: 4 done, 0 ignored, 0 skipped and 0 failed ---> Session ended at: Sat, 09 May 2009 04:20:27 -0700 (consumed 00:05:34) --- >Release-Note: >Audit-Trail: >Unformatted: